Understanding Gravity - Type Perfume Filling Machines

First off, what's a gravity - type perfume filling machine? Well, it's a piece of equipment that uses the force of gravity to fill perfume into containers. It's a pretty straightforward concept. The perfume is stored in a tank, and when the valve opens, the liquid flows down into the bottles below due to gravity.

These machines are popular in the perfume industry for several reasons. They're relatively simple in design, which means they're often more affordable and easier to maintain compared to some of the more high - tech filling machines out there. They're also gentle on the perfume, as they don't use excessive pressure that could potentially damage the delicate fragrance compounds.

What is Filling Precision?

Filling precision refers to how accurately a filling machine dispenses the correct amount of perfume into each container. In the perfume business, getting this right is crucial. You don't want to under - fill a bottle, as that'll disappoint your customers. On the other hand, over - filling can lead to wastage and increased costs.

The filling precision of a gravity - type perfume filling machine is typically measured in terms of percentage error. For example, if the target fill volume is 50 ml and the machine has a filling precision of ± 1%, it means that the actual fill volume in each bottle will be between 49.5 ml and 50.5 ml.

Factors Affecting Filling Precision

There are several factors that can influence the filling precision of a gravity - type perfume filling machine.

Viscosity of the Perfume

The viscosity of the perfume plays a big role. Perfumes can vary greatly in viscosity, from thin and watery to thick and syrupy. Thicker perfumes flow more slowly under gravity, which can make it harder for the machine to dispense the exact amount. If the perfume is too thick, it might not flow evenly, leading to inconsistent fill levels.

Bottle Shape and Size

The shape and size of the bottles being filled also matter. Irregularly shaped bottles or those with narrow necks can cause problems. For instance, if the neck of the bottle is too narrow, the perfume might splash or foam as it enters, which can affect the fill volume. Different bottle sizes may also require different filling times and valve settings to achieve accurate fills.

Machine Calibration

Proper calibration of the filling machine is essential. The machine needs to be set up correctly to account for the specific perfume and bottle combination. This involves adjusting the valve opening time, the height of the filling nozzle above the bottle, and other parameters. If the machine isn't calibrated properly, the filling precision will suffer.

Environmental Conditions

Environmental factors like temperature and humidity can have an impact too. Temperature affects the viscosity of the perfume. A warmer perfume will be less viscous and flow more easily, while a colder perfume will be thicker. Humidity can also cause issues, especially if it leads to condensation inside the filling machine or on the bottles.

Improving Filling Precision

So, how can we improve the filling precision of a gravity - type perfume filling machine?

Selecting the Right Machine

First of all, choose a high - quality machine that's designed for the specific type of perfume you're filling. Some machines come with advanced features like adjustable valve systems and flow control mechanisms that can help improve precision. You can also look for machines that have been specifically engineered to handle different viscosities and bottle sizes.

Regular Maintenance

Regular maintenance is key. Keep the machine clean and well - lubricated. Check the valves and nozzles for any blockages or wear and tear. A well - maintained machine is more likely to operate with high precision.

Quality Control Checks

Implement a quality control process. Randomly sample filled bottles and measure the fill volume to ensure they're within the acceptable range. If you notice any issues, adjust the machine settings accordingly.

Comparing with Other Filling Machines

Gravity - type perfume filling machines aren't the only option out there. There are also piston - type and pump - type filling machines. Piston - type machines use a piston to draw in and dispense the perfume, while pump - type machines use a pump to move the liquid.

Compared to these other types, gravity - type machines are generally less precise. Piston - type and pump - type machines can often achieve higher filling precision, especially for very accurate fill volumes. However, they're usually more expensive and complex to operate.
